About the role

If you’re passionate about being a part of a team that is, committed to the Team Member Experience and driven by innovation and growth, then join us!

The Receptionist is a critical role within our communities as it impacts the lives of residents and ignites the warmth of human connection.

As a Receptionist your typical day will impact in the following ways:

  • Performing incidental clerical work including typing, filing, delivering messages, sorting mail, photocopying, faxing, etc.

  • Answering, screening and directing all telephone calls.

  • Greeting all visitors with the utmost courtesy and directing as required.

  • Providing exceptional service at all times to team members, residents, families and the public.

  • Maintaining accurate and updated resident listings.

  • Preparing charts and files for new admissions.

  • Performing other duties as assigned.

Must haves:

  • Secondary school graduate or equivalent education.

  • Minimum of 2 years’ computer experience and proficient with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, Power Point and Outlook).

  • Excellent organizational skills, attention to detail, the ability to handle several tasks effectively and meet deadlines.

  • Must have strong communication skills and be friendly and courteous in dealings with all contacts.

  • Must have effective verbal and written English communication skills.

  • All applicants must successfully pass the prescribed Criminal Record and Judicial Matters Check. Applicable to Support Services Office.

  • All applicants must successfully pass the prescribed Vulnerable Sector Check. Applicable to all Long Term Care communities in Ontario.

Sienna is one of Canada’s largest owners and operators of senior living options, with 93 high-quality residences in key markets in Ontario, British Columbia, Alberta and Saskatchewan. We offer independent living, assisted living and memory care under our Aspira retirement brand, as well as long-term care, specialized programs and services, and expert management services. Our approximately 12,000 team members are committed to helping residents discover happiness through personalization, choice and community engagement in a comfortable, home-like setting.
